Whenever I try playing a game, my PC will freeze and 2 different things can happen. The first one is where the entire system freezes and will remain frozen as long as the PC is on. A reset will fix the problem and will go back to normal. The second case is where the PC freezes completely and then only switch to one monitor but still remain frozen. Whenever the mouse is moved, you can hear beeps. After resetting, the display driver will be disabled and requires you to manually enable it and restart the PC to work properly. This has been going on for too long and I would appreciate any help.

try clean Installing your display drivers using a software called DDU ( display driver uninstaller) it will mostly fix the problem. Worth a shot...
